| Issuer | East Africa |
|---|---|
| King | George VI (1936-1952) |
| Type | Standard circulation coin |
| Years | 1948-1952 |
| Value | 1 Shilling |
| Currency | Shilling (1921-1967) |
| Composition | Copper-nickel |
| Weight | 7.81 g |
| Diameter | 27.8 mm |
| Thickness | 1.6 mm |
| Shape | Round |
| Technique | Milled |
| Orientation | Medal alignment ↑↑ |
| Demonetized | Yes |
| Number | N# 5151 |
| References | KM# 31, Schön# 36 |
The 1950 East Africa 1 Shilling coin featuring George VI is a remarkable piece of history. Issued as a standard circulation coin from 1948 to 1952, this coin holds a weight of 7.81g and is composed of copper-nickel. Measuring 27.8mm in diameter with a thickness of 1.6mm, it boasts a classic round shape and milled technique. This collectible item bears the portrait of King George VI, reigning from 1936 to 1952, adding a touch of regal elegance to any collection.
With a rich historical background and being demonetized, this coin offers both numismatic value and a glimpse into the past. Numismatic references like KM #31 and Schön #36 further authenticate its significance.
